Survey of the effect of Camellia sinensis L. and Melissa officinalis L. infusion on oxidative stress biomarkers in welders

Clinical trial of the effect of Camellia sinensis L. and Melissa officinalis L. infusion on oxidative stress biomarkers (total antioxidant capacity, catalase and malondialdehyde) in welders

Interventions

Intervention 1: Group 1 consume 4 grams brewed lemon balm and twice a day for 4 weeks, then after 3 weeks wash out
consume 4 grams brewed green tea twice a day for 4 weeks. Intervention 2: Group 2 brewed 4 grams green tea and consumed twice a day for 4 weeks, then after 2 weeks wash out
brewed 4 grams Melissa officinalis and consumed twice a day for 4 weeks.

Inclusion criteria

Inclusion criteria: Inclusion criteria: residing in Yazd; age between 20-50 years; welding as the main job with at least one year exposure; without chronic diseases such as hypertension, heart failure, cancer, thyroid disorders, asthma, diabetes and anemia diagnosed by a physician based on self-declarations; do not drug use; do not use alcohol and without regular intake of herbal infusions. Excluding criteria: Taking antioxidant or vitamins supplements during study; radiation therapy during study; consume less than 80% packet tea; loss to follow-up or immigration.

Design outcomes

Primary

MeasureTime frame
Total antioxidant capacity. Timepoint: Before and after of each intervention. Method of measurement: Reduction 1,1-diphenyl-2-picrylhydrazyl.;Malondialdehyde. Timepoint: Before and after of each intervention. Method of measurement: Colorimetry.;Catalase. Timepoint: Before and after of each intervention. Method of measurement: Sectrophotometry.
